Overview Losak H 50mg/12.5mg Tablet
Losak H 50mg/12.5mg tablets combine two medications to manage hypertension through complementary mechanisms. Untreated high blood pressure increases the risk of serious complications like strokes, heart attacks, and kidney failure. This medication can be taken with or without food; dosage is individualized based on response and medical condition. For optimal effectiveness, maintain a consistent daily intake as directed by your physician. Continuous use is crucial, ceasing only upon medical advice. The diuretic component increases urination; therefore, avoid administration within four hours of bedtime. Regular use, even during symptom-free periods, is essential, as hypertension often presents asymptomatically. Discontinuing treatment elevates the risk of stroke or heart attack. Common side effects include dizziness, fatigue, nausea, diarrhea, headache, and potential hypotension. Increased urination is an expected effect of the hydrochlorothiazide component and aids in blood pressure control. While other, less frequent side effects are possible, always consult the accompanying patient information leaflet and inform your doctor of any persistent or bothersome side effects; dose adjustment or alternative therapies may be considered. This medication is generally unsuitable for pregnant individuals and requires consultation with your physician if you have pre-existing kidney, liver, cardiac, or diabetic conditions. Alcohol consumption should be limited as it can further reduce blood pressure and potentially exacerbate side effects.

S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Combining Losak H 50mg/12.5mg tablets with alcohol is strongly discouraged due to safety concerns.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Pregnant individuals should avoid Losak H 50mg/12.5mg tablets due to confirmed risks to fetal development. Exceptions may be made in life-threatening circumstances where a physician deems the potential benefits outweigh the hazards. Always seek medical advice.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Employing Losak H 50mg/12.5mg tablets while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Preliminary human evidence indicates potential drug transfer via bre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king a Losak H 50mg/12.5mg Tablet might cause drowsiness, blurred vision, or d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these effects.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with severe kidney impairment should exercise caution when using Losak H 50mg/12.5mg tablets, as dosage modification may be necessary. A physician's consultation is advised. Losak H 50mg/12.5mg tablets are generally unsuitable for individuals with severe kidney disease.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with hepatic impairment should use Losak H 50mg/12.5mg t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Losak H 50mg/12.5mg Tablet :
Should you forget to take a Losak H 50mg/12.5mg Tablet, administer it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osage reg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
